The Rise of Indoor Walkers: A Comprehensive Guide
Indoor walkers have actually emerged as a popular service for people looking for to preserve an active lifestyle within the boundaries of their homes. These flexible makers cater to a diverse audience, from physical fitness lovers to those recuperating from injuries. This post will dig into the principles of indoor walkers, their benefits, types, and some factors to consider to remember before acquiring one.
What is an Indoor Walker?
An indoor walker is a physical fitness device designed to imitate walking without the requirement for outdoor area. Unlike standard treadmills, which mainly focus on running and running, indoor walkers stress a natural walking motion. They are equipped with features that promote stability, assistance, and convenience, making them ideal for a wide variety of users.
Why Choose an Indoor Walker?
Indoor walkers included a myriad of benefits that interest users of all ages and fitness levels. A few of the main benefits include:
Convenience: They can be used anytime, despite climate condition or time, making it much easier to fit workout into a hectic schedule.Low Impact: Indoor walkers are designed to decrease strain on joints, making them an excellent choice for those with mobility problems or joint issues.Space-Efficient: Many models are compact and simple to store, fitting into studio apartments or homes with limited space.Range of Workouts: With adjustable speeds and strength levels, users can tailor their exercises to their physical fitness goals.Types of Indoor Walkers
Indoor walkers been available in numerous designs, each dealing with different user needs. Here are some of the most common types:
TypeDescriptionPerfect ForManual WalkersOperated by the user, moving the arms and legs in a walking motion.Newbies seeking an easy, economical option.Motorized WalkersEquipped with a motor to manage speed and incline settings.Those wanting a more flexible exercise experience.Under-desk WalkersCompact makers that fit under desks, promoting walking while working.Individuals working from home seeking to stay active.Recumbent WalkersEnable users to walk in a seated position, reducing stress on the body.Older grownups or those with mobility challenges.Secret Features to Consider
When selecting the best indoor walker, a number of functions can affect the general workout experience. Here are some vital considerations:
Size and Portability: Ensure it fits your designated exercise area and is easily movable if needed.Weight Capacity: Check the optimum weight limit to ensure safety throughout exercises.Adjustable Settings: Look for devices that use adjustable speed and incline settings to tailor your workouts.User-Friendly Display: Choose an indoor walker with an easy-to-read display screen that tracks time, distance, calories burned, and speed.Convenience Features: Consider cushioned deals with, adjustable height, and a sturdy base for improved stability and comfort.Health Benefits of Indoor Walking
Participating in routine indoor walking can yield numerous health benefits:
Enhanced Cardiovascular Health: Walking increases heart rate and improves blood circulation, decreasing the threat of heart disease.Weight Management: Regular walking, combined with a balanced diet plan, aids in weight control and can contribute to weight-loss.Improved Mood: Physical activity releases endorphins, which can help minimize sensations of stress and anxiety and anxiety.Strengthened Muscles: Indoor walking strengthens the leg muscles and enhances total body coordination and balance.Establishing a Walking Routine
To make the most of the benefits of indoor walking, it's necessary to develop a constant routine. Here are some ideas to get going:
Create a Schedule: Dedicate specific times throughout the week for walking. Go for a minimum of 150 minutes of moderate aerobic activity weekly.Warm Up and Cool Down: Always begin with a 5-minute warm-up to prepare your body and surface with a cool-down to help healing.Listen to Your Body: Pay attention to how you're feeling. If you experience pain or pain, stop and evaluate your body's requirements.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: How much area do I require for an indoor walker?A: Most indoor walkers are compact and require a little footprint. It's recommended to have at least 6 to 8 square feet offered for a safe workout location. Q: Can indoor walkers be utilized by olderadults?A: Yes, indoor walkers are exceptional for older adults as they supply low-impact exercise while promoting stability and mobility. Q: Do I need a fitness center membership if I have an indoor walker?A: No, having an indoor walker allows you to engage in cardio exercises in the house, negating the requirement for a gym membership for walking exercises. Q: How do I keep my indoor walker?A: Regularly check for loose screws, tidy the machine after use, and follow the maker's guidelines for specific maintenance schedules. Q: Are indoor walkers ideal for rehabilitation?A: Yes, numerous indoor walkers are designed to support rehabilitation, especially for clients recovering from surgery or injury. Always seek advice from a healthcare expert before beginning a brand-new exercise regimen. Indoor walkers offer a hassle-free and efficient way to incorporate physical activity into life. With their multiple health benefits, easy to use styles, and flexibility, they are an outstanding investment for anyone aiming to enhance their
fitness levels in the convenience of their home. By understanding the various types of indoor walkers, key features to consider, and the health advantages of walking, people can make educated choices that align with their physical fitness goals. With commitment and the best equipment, remaining active has never ever been easier.
